    Depends on the recessives the grandsire and granddam were carrying. We will assume the grandsire is aagg (American Blue) and granddam is aa (Black). So that would make the Black female aaGg, so aaGg x aammPepeMeme = aa (Black) carrying Mink. Some will be unexpressed Pearl, some will be unexpressed Merle, some will carry American Blue. But if the black female is carrying other recessives, you could get some Mink based, etc. And if the Pearl Merle buck had parents that carried Blue, you can expect Blue based.

    It's hard to give an accurate answer without a three generation pedigree, even then, it's just a guess. Rat Genetics are difficult because of all of the recessives that lurk.

    Hold back the does (females) and breed them back to their sire. Should give you some Pearl Merles, if he's Pearl Merle.
